[PROMOÇÃO] Assine com + 30% de desconto ANUAL MENSAL (últimas horas)
Ademir Bastiani
Criador Ademir Bastiani 23/01/2021

Carlos Tudo bem!

 

Estou com um erro, mas não consigo resolver.

link do erro :

http://sc.com.ly/show/C3UzBc7LJaOP1VvfR48WZXbEjDd9xiol

 

Model Category

http://sc.com.ly/show/4dojQkx8wW5ObFNzKeZitT1qJGlvCuIR

 

CategoryController

http://sc.com.ly/show/FKoxpB9MVndvtwYjONfaQ1ckiJe20AuX

 

 

Manager Carlos Ferreira 23/01/2021

Olá, Ademir!
Tudo bem?

Só pelo print não conseguir identificar o erro, tem o código no GitHub?

No aguardo amigo.

Carlos Ferreira
Criador Ademir Bastiani 23/01/2021

Segue projeto no git.

https://github.com/sgdtec/laravel-restfull.git

 

Ademir Bastiani
Manager Carlos Ferreira 23/01/2021

O seu model Category infringe as PSRs do PHP, precisa ter uma linha entre a declaração do namespace para as demais linhas, deve ficar assim:
<?php

namespace App\Models;

use Illuminate\Database\Eloquent\Model;

-----------------

No seu controller CategoryController  no método index, se fizer assim, funciona?
$categories = $this->category->get();

Carlos Ferreira
Criador Ademir Bastiani 23/01/2021

Olá Carlos,

       Dei o espaço que você citou, e continua o mesmo erro , fiz isso $categories = $this->category->get(); , e também com mesmo erro, estou utilizando o laravel 8 , por favor veja as rotas de api, veja se está correto do jeito que fiz, fazendo o CotegoryController, sem fazet o getResult()  o código roda perfeito, depois que fiz fazendo o getResult() dentro do Models/api/Category ai começa o erro.

 

Ademir Bastiani
Manager Carlos Ferreira 23/01/2021

Olá, Ademir!

Você finalizou esse ticket, conseguiu resolver?

Carlos Ferreira
Criador Ademir Bastiani 23/01/2021

Olá Carlos,

 

Sim resolvido, estava fazendo o use do Request do caminho incorreto. Fiz o use do facades.

 

 
use Illuminate\Http\Request;
Ademir Bastiani
Sabe a Solução? Ajude a resolver!

Precisa estar logado para conseguir responder a este ticket!

Clique Aqui Para Entrar!